‘Not About Money’: Student Activist Drops $3.5 Million Legal Case With University of Queensland

Summary by The Epoch Times
An Australian student activist has settled a multimillion-dollar lawsuit against the University of Queensland following his suspension over his political activism on campus against the Chinese Communist Party.  Drew Pavlov, 24, lodged the legal action in June 2020 against UQ Chancellor Peter Varghese and then-Vice Chancellor Peter Hoj, alleging they committed acts of “deceit, conspiracy, harassment, defamation [and] breach of contract.”  The law…
